Beginning With the Structure: Your Sleeping Configuration
The solitary biggest difference between a featureless camping journey and a really relaxing one is what you sleep on. Store resorts are known for their deluxe, layered beds, and there is no factor your camping tent can not echo that very same feeling.
Begin with a high-grade sleeping pad or a purpose-built outdoor camping cot-- preferably one with enough density to feel like an actual bed mattress. Include an equipped cotton or bed linen sheet over the top, followed by a lightweight down blanket or a soft quilted throw. Do with 2 or 3 real pillows, not the stuffed-shirt range, however appropriate pillow cases in a neutral bed linen or natural tone.
The split look does double duty: it looks gorgeous and it keeps you warm as temperature levels go down over night. This set financial investment alone will entirely redefine your experience.
Set the Mood With Lighting
Illumination is the secret language of atmosphere, and shop resorts talk it with complete confidence. Rough overhead light has no place in a well-designed space-- and your tent ought to be no different.
String a set of warm LED fairy lights along the tent's interior ridge or drape them loosely in a corner for a soft, golden glow. A small battery-powered lantern with a cozy light bulb shade (seek anything in the 2700K to 3000K array) positioned on a reduced surface area develops beautiful, diffused light that feels intimate rather than medical.
Candles are one more choice if your camping tent material and camping area policies enable it-- the flicker adds something no electric light can quite replicate. In either case, the goal is warmth, not brightness.

Create Zones Within the Room
One trademark of great hotel room layout is that every location has an objective. Even inside a modest tent, you can create distinctive areas that provide the area a sense of order and intention.
Mark one edge as your sleeping location, an additional as an analysis or unwinding nook with a folding feces and a little tray holding a book and a canteen. Utilize a material organizer or a hanging toiletry bag to maintain personal items clean and off the ground. A little folded carpet or floor covering at the entryway not just maintains dust out but also signals a transition-- you are entering your area currently.
